Bhagavad Gita Happiness Teachings That Guide Soul Out of Darkness

The Bhagavad Gita shares happiness as the result of good deeds. Shri Krishna guides Arjuna to perform his duty without attachment to results. This attitude removes fear of results and disappointment.

(Bhagavad Gita 2.47)

कर्मण्येवाधिकारस्ते मा फलेषु कदाचन
मा कर्मफलहेतुर्भूर्मा ते सङ्गोऽस्त्वकर्मणि

Transliteration:
Karmanye vadhikaraste ma phaleshu kadachana
Ma karma-phala-hetur bhur ma te sango’stvakarmani

Meaning: Shri Krishna teaches that one should act sincerely and responsibly, without attachment to success or failure.

He also adds to the control of mind and senses. Because the restless mind runs after endless desires. A spiritually disciplined mind tries to find peace inside. When we meditate on the holy names of Shri Krishna it purifies our thoughts. Reading of holy scriptures creates faith and brings mental clarity.

The Bhagavad Gita makes sure that no sincere effort should go in vain. Even small efforts can protect the soul from fear. This promise gives us hope to walk on the spiritual path shown by Shri Krishna.

Difference Between Marital & Spiritual Happiness That Every Soul Must Understand

Material happiness comes when situations change. It comes quickly and goes the same way. When we achieve something new, it brings joy, but its excitement disappears sooner.

Spiritual happiness comes when our connection is Shri Krishna is stronger. It progresses steadily in which insert devotion and never fades away during hardship. Material pleasures demand increases whereas spiritual joy brings satisfaction and peace.

The Bhagavad Gita explains that material happiness has a starting as well as an ending. But spiritual happiness is ever lasting

This is the reason why wise people choose devotion over temporary satisfaction.
